IMU6 MEMS Inertial Measurement Unit is a high-performance sensor module that integrates a three-axis gyroscope, three-axis accelerometer, three-axis inclination angle sensor, temperature sensor, signal processing board, mechanical structure, and the corresponding embedded software. It is designed to accurately measure the three-axis angular velocity, linear acceleration, and inclination angles of a moving platform or carrier in real time.

All compensated and processed data — including angular rate, acceleration, and inclination — is transmitted through a high-speed RS-422 serial interface following a standardized and user-configurable communication protocol. This allows for seamless integration with a variety of navigation, guidance, and control systems.
